What is a Glazier?
A glazier is a skilled tradesperson responsible for cutting, setting up, and fixing glass. Their work can include a variety of services, consisting of:
Window installation-- both residential and commercialGlass replacement-- repairing broken panes or harmed glassCustom glass fabrication-- creating unique glass setups for visual appealsGlass repair-- addressing scratches, chips, and cracksWindow tinting-- minimizing glare and boosting energy efficiency
Finding a reliable glazier can significantly impact the longevity and visual appeal of glass installations, making it crucial to pick wisely.

Weigh the details collected and choose a glazier that fits your needs and budget.Typical Questions About Glaziers1. How much does it cost to employ a glazier?
The cost varies based upon a number of factors, consisting of the kind of work, materials utilized, and geographical place. Usually, fundamental glass replacement expenses can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500, while custom setups can exceed ₤ 1,000.
2. Can I change glass myself, or should I employ a professional?
While minor repairs might be executed by convenient house owners, professional installation is advised for security and quality control, especially for big or intricate glass setups.
3. What types of glass do glaziers normally deal with?
Glaziers frequently deal with different glass types, consisting of tempered glass, laminated glass, and insulated glass. Each type serves various functions, such as safety, sound reduction, or energy effectiveness.
4. How long does it generally consider a glazier to finish a task?
The period of a task can vary from a few hours for simple repairs to numerous days for complex installations, depending upon factors such as the scope of work and schedule of products.
